Argonne updates: Fuel research and materials lab
Over the past two weeks, Argonne National Laboratory has announced numerous significant advancements being made by its staff to push forward nuclear fuels and materials research. Those announcements include the opening of the new Activated Materials Lab, the development of a new measurement technique, and the application of new artificial intelligence tools.

The fatigue crack growth-rate behavior of Zircaloy-2 was determined at room temperature for three material conditions: annealed, hydrided annealed, and 35% cold-worked. The crack growth behavior was found to obey the “power law” of crack propagation. Usage of the data is discussed, and a hypothetical example for estimating the fatigue life of a flawed component is given.
